Transaction 59e7808aec62628332bda5cd7f3e3879f21651fc9741b9681fc0f7ab51c0cdb8
1 Input
1 Output
-
59e7808aec62628332bda5cd7f3e3879f21651fc9741b9681fc0f7ab51c0cdb8:0
- value
- 71198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7daf61dec4bdadfd297ce6f831cc41584557a24 OP_EQUAL
- address
- 3NpxKZVJwufqchpGj7jpR7YGJqbaak6v1F